3 Exclusive Tasting Experiences

Whether you’re looking for a visionary culinary experience or have decision paralysis when dining out, let us recommend top-tier pre-fixe dining experiences at some of Denver’s most renowned restaurants. You’ll be sure to be wined and dined correctly at each of these spots, and you won’t have to worry about which dish to commit to.

Beckon

2843 Larimer St, Denver, CO 80205

Beckon is the hallmark of classic culinary excellence and invites you to indulge your taste buds in their first quarter menu titled “The Cold Moon.” This is an eight-course culinary experience that spans over two-and-a-half hours – but it will fly by as you delight in the dishes created by Chef Duncan and his team. If you can’t make it in soon, you’re in luck. Each quarter of the year will have a special menu inspired by the lunar seasons.

Koko Ni

1441 26th St, Denver, CO 80205

If you’re looking to live in the moment, snag a table at Koko Ni, where the tasting menu changes daily according to the ingredients that are available and in season. This delectable menu highlights Japanese and French-inspired cuisines while focusing on local farms and sustainable American seafood. If you’re in RiNo, it’s a must-taste.

The Wolf’s Tailor

4058 Tejon St, Denver, CO 80211

The Wolf’s Tailor should be at the top of your list if you are passionate about the drinks paired with each course. Inspired by creative spins on local grain and fermentation, their winter seasonal menu is served alongside thoughtful choices of wine, mixed drinks, and dry pairings. The team, led by Chef Taylor Stark and General Manager Nick Elias, strives to serve excellent tasting experiences with a zero-waste mentality and clever storytelling.
